| aussie sidewheeler I made this model boat several years ago.Had no plans ,some photos only.Neverheless it happens the model is conformable to real Murray River steamer Alexander Arbuthnot. It is about 1 meter long 20/38 cm breadth and round 6 cm draft. Weight 5-7 kg. The hull is plywood/wood construction,the superstructures by plywood, RC.It is built as a trial model mainly. so that several items are simply built(paddlewheels mainly ,but they works perfectly)
Model "Ned Kelly" ( when build up the ship ,the biggest problem is her name,the next things are not to be worth while) is powered by live steam engine , 2 cylinders, by Wilesco. I am satisfied with it except the boiler-too small for 2 cyl. engine and long trips expected.
The PB burner is fed direct from PB cartridge with throttle valve , as I had problems with refilling the original little gas tank ,due its preheating during operation. The maiden voyage was done, but the model expects new boiler at present.
